Before diving into strategies, it's crucial to understand what motivation is and where it comes from. Motivation is the driving force that compels us to act, pursue goals, and persevere through challenges. It can be intrinsic (coming from within) or extrinsic (driven by external rewards or pressures).
Understanding your primary sources of motivation can help you tailor your approach to goal setting and achievement.
One of the biggest demotivators is setting goals that are too ambitious or unrealistic. When goals feel unattainable, it's easy to become discouraged and give up. Instead, focus on setting SMART goals:
For example, instead of setting a goal to "get in shape," a SMART goal would be to "lose 1-2 pounds per week for the next 12 weeks by exercising for 30 minutes, 5 days a week, and following a healthy diet." Consider reading about effective goal setting strategies.

Your mindset plays a crucial role in your ability to stay motivated. A positive mindset can help you overcome challenges, bounce back from setbacks, and maintain a sense of optimism even when things get tough.
It's important to acknowledge and celebrate your progress along the way. Celebrating small wins can provide a sense of accomplishment and boost your motivation to keep going.
Celebrating small wins reinforces positive behavior and keeps you motivated to continue making progress.

Having a strong support system can make a significant difference in your ability to stay motivated. Surround yourself with people who believe in you and your goals.
A support system can provide encouragement, accountability, and a sense of belonging, all of which can help you stay motivated.

Identify the reasons why you're procrastinating. Are you afraid of failure? Do you feel overwhelmed? Once you understand the root cause, you can address it. Break down tasks into smaller steps, set realistic deadlines, and reward yourself for completing tasks. Use techniques like the Pomodoro Technique to stay focused.
